How to handle calories vs carbs/fat/sugar for people with insulin resistance

Understanding Insulin Resistance and Its Impact on Weight

I see countless people in their late 40s and early 50s struggling with insulin resistance. This condition makes your cells less responsive to insulin, causing blood sugar spikes, increased fat storage around the midsection, and hormonal shifts that make every diet feel futile. The good news? You don’t need to count every calorie or eliminate entire food groups. Instead, focus on how calories, carbs, fat, and sugar interact with your body’s metabolism. Why Calories Alone Don’t Tell the Full Story

Many believe a simple calorie deficit solves everything, yet with insulin resistance, 1,800 calories from refined carbs and sugar will trigger more fat storage than the same calories from protein and healthy fats. Aim for a moderate 500-calorie daily deficit tailored to your basal metabolic rate—typically 1,500–1,800 calories for most middle-income adults in this age group. Track using a simple app for two weeks to establish your baseline. Avoid crash deficits that worsen hormonal changes and joint discomfort. Prioritize nutrient density so you stay full and energized for light daily movement, like 20-minute walks that don’t aggravate knees.

Strategic Carbohydrate, Fat, and Sugar Management

Carbs are not the enemy, but quality and timing matter. Limit total daily carbs to 80–120 grams, focusing on fiber-rich sources like non-starchy vegetables, berries, and small portions of legumes. These blunt blood sugar rises better than bread or pasta. Sugar, especially added forms, should stay under 25 grams daily because it directly fuels insulin spikes and cravings. Healthy fat intake (avocados, olive oil, nuts) should comprise 30–40% of calories; fats slow digestion and improve satiety without promoting resistance when paired with protein. In my methodology, we use a plate method: half vegetables, quarter protein, quarter complex carbs, with a drizzle of healthy fat. This fits busy schedules—no complicated recipes required. For those managing blood pressure and diabetes alongside weight, pair this with 10,000 steps or chair-based movement to enhance insulin sensitivity by up to 30% within weeks.

Practical Implementation and Long-Term Success

Start by swapping one high-sugar item daily, like soda for sparkling water with lemon, while keeping overall calories consistent. Monitor fasting glucose or use a continuous glucose monitor if affordable—many see improvements in 14 days. Combine this with strength training twice weekly using bodyweight or resistance bands to build muscle, which naturally burns more calories at rest. 💬 What the Community Says

The community shows a mix of cautious optimism and lingering skepticism. Many in the 45-54 age range report that cutting added sugars and refined carbs while keeping calories moderate helped stabilize blood sugar and reduce midsection fat, especially when combined with short daily walks. A common theme is frustration with past low-fat diets that ignored insulin dynamics—several mention joint pain eased once they added healthy fats and lighter movement. Debates continue around exact carb thresholds, with some swearing by under 100g daily for noticeable hormone improvements while others find 120g sustainable without cravings. Insurance barriers and time constraints surface often; people appreciate simple plate-method advice over rigid tracking. A vocal minority shares stories of embarrassment asking for help but found online forums validating their diabetes and weight struggles. Overall, lived experiences highlight that addressing insulin resistance feels more effective than generic calorie counting, though results vary based on adherence and individual hormonal changes.
